This position is posted by Jobgether on behalf of a partner company. We are currently looking for a Senior GTM Enablement Manager in the United States.
This role is focused on building and scaling high-impact enablement programs that empower go-to-market teams to perform at their best in a fast-evolving, AI-driven environment. The Senior GTM Enablement Manager will design onboarding experiences, continuous learning frameworks, and structured training programs that accelerate ramp time and improve overall productivity across Sales, BDR, and Customer Success teams. Acting as a strategic partner to Product, Marketing, and Revenue leaders, this role ensures teams are equipped with the right knowledge, tools, and messaging to succeed in complex enterprise sales cycles. It combines instructional design, cross-functional collaboration, and data-driven optimization to continuously refine enablement effectiveness. The environment is highly dynamic, with strong exposure to product innovation and AI-enabled workflows. This is a high-impact role for someone who thrives at the intersection of learning, sales performance, and operational excellence.
- Design, launch, and continuously improve a comprehensive onboarding program ensuring all new GTM hires achieve strong product and sales fluency within their first weeks.
- Build and scale a GTM enablement strategy that supports continuous learning through structured training, certifications, and ongoing development programs.
- Establish and manage a consistent enablement cadence, including training calendars, engagement tracking, and certification completion across GTM teams.
- Partner with Sales, BDR, Customer Success, Product, and Marketing teams to identify enablement gaps and translate insights into actionable programs.
- Maintain alignment with Product and Product Marketing to ensure training materials, competitive intelligence, and messaging remain accurate and up to date.
- Drive adoption of AI tools within GTM and Marketing teams by evaluating solutions, developing best practices, and delivering structured training programs.
- Develop and scale specialized enablement programs for BDR/SDR teams to improve ramp time and increase pipeline generation.
- Contribute to external-facing content such as blog posts, guides, and webinars aligned with marketing priorities.
- 5–7 years of experience in enablement, learning & development, or GTM operations within a high-growth technology environment.
- Proven success building and scaling onboarding and enablement programs with measurable business impact.
- Strong experience working with Sales, BDR/SDR, and Customer Success teams in a cross-functional environment.
- Ability to translate complex technical or product concepts into clear, structured training materials.
- Strong organizational skills with attention to detail and the ability to manage multiple enablement initiatives simultaneously.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, with experience creating internal and external-facing content.
- Familiarity with AI tools or emerging technologies and interest in improving productivity through automation and innovation.
- Experience supporting or building programs for BDR/SDR teams is highly preferred.
